We have switched her from Iams Hairball to Iams Active Maturity Hairball Formula and it seems to be helping her a lot. She likes it AND she has only thrown up once since we began it (which was last Thursday--today is Sunday!).



As for her urination problems. We have "confined" her to the room where we keep the litterbox (it's our computer room) while we are away so that we can make sure she doesn't have accidents while we are at work. It was HARD to do that, but she is adjusting VERY well to it and is urinating in her litter box for the first time in forever!! My husband and I jumped for joy when we saw urine in there and we promptly rewarded her for good behavior with 2 treats. BEFORE, unfortunately, we were yelling at her for going in the wrong place. It really backfired (plus made us feel extremely bad disciplining our "baby". So now when we see her sniffing around, we watch her and she doesn't like it and goes to the litterbox !



She actually likes the room and we have bought her a comfy new bed and a window sill perch for her (which she LOVES!).



With some training, we will get her back on track!
